Web7 ian. 2024 · After his defeat at the battle of Karnal on 24 February, and the scattering of the imperial Mughal army that followed, Mohammad Shah had no choice but to go back to … WebThe Mughal–Safavid War of 1649–1653 was fought between the Mughal and Safavid empires in the territory of modern Afghanistan.While the Mughals were at war with the Janid Uzbeks, the Safavid army captured the fortress city of Kandahar and other strategic cities that controlled the region. The Mughals attempted to regain the city, but their efforts …

WebThe Mughal-Maratha wars which had began in 1680, saw the Marathas overwhelm the Mughals by 1707. The long and exhausting campaign had emptied the Mughal treasury …

Web14 aug. 2024 · The Mughal army suffered a heavy loss following Kartalab Khan’s defeat at Umberkhind. The Maratha king later took down several such Mughal generals and managed to break down Shaista Khan bit by bit. Every defeat of his army meant extreme humiliation for Shaista Khan and his frustration increased as he could do nothing about it.
